Fox Architecture Inc. provides specialized design services focused on high performance building standards throughout the Okanagan region. The firm emphasizes the integration of Passive House principles to ensure superior thermal comfort and energy efficiency for residential clients. By prioritizing a fabric first approach, they create structures that significantly reduce long term operating costs and environmental impact. Their design process incorporates advanced energy modeling to optimize building orientation and natural daylighting for every project. They also offer expertise in solar energy integration, helping homeowners transition toward net zero energy consumption. Each project is tailored to the unique climate of British Columbia, utilizing durable materials that stand the test of time. The team works closely with builders to ensure that technical details meet rigorous sustainability certifications. Through innovative architectural solutions, the company promotes a future where healthy and efficient living spaces are the standard.
Environmental mission and strategy (ESG)
The guiding Methodologies at Fox Architecture are: Sustainable Design Architecture; Land Stewardship; Community and Beauty.
We use Sustainable Practices for the design of built forms. Alternative energy sources are encouraged, and passive pre-heating / cooling / ventilation strategies are used to downsize necessary mechanical equipment. Large windows and tall spaces bring daylight deep into the buildings and reduce the need for artificial lighting, and allows for convective air flow to dramatically increase occupant comfort and reduce mechanical system needs. Combined with a palette of natural materials and simple logical constructability, we create non-toxic spaces that are bright, comfortable and have great indoor air quality.
This connects directly to our Low-Impact Design strategies to provide low-tech and simple solutions like raingardens and pervious paving for on-site storm-water management. Other techniques include native plantings for pollinators, erosion and sediment control for waterways, tree and grasses protection during construction, and climate-oriented landscaping to offset seasonal heating or cooling needs.
Universal design is standard practice for our firm. Our ambition is to serve the diverse needs of all the community.
New Urbanist Design principles are used for all our projects. These are built strategies that encourage both visual and personal interaction, safety, human scale, public and private zones, spatial interest and beauty.
Through the Integrated Design Process, both local and professional knowledge can be incorporated during the design process to bring new sustainable ideas to a project.
